Review summary

MSC could give me a free cruise and I would not take it. This was the worst experience ever!

Embarkation

1 out of 5
It took 8 hours and another 2 to get our key card

Ship experiences

Food and Dining

1 out of 5
By far the worst food. The choices were poor and the quality was worse.

Onboard Activities

1 out of 5
The pools and fitness center was fine.

Entertainment

1 out of 5
The stage shows were not worth attending. They lasted only 35 minutes. That was the best part.

Service and Staff

1 out of 5
The service on the ship was worse than what would be provided at a fast food restaurant. They never checked on drink refills. They refused to sing happy birthday to a passenger (military veteran) unless we bought a cake from MSC. This policy is disgusting.
